Output dda8791535d24ef44648cfbd37940cfbd6a30784c1fb3dfed06b5f5bc902104d:1

value
939670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c376bc905593f8c7c4db7b53b4ff080253ae5408 OP_EQUAL
address
3KWXvutcqhdHEsFdhNUArtN74zp3AhnAET
transaction
dda8791535d24ef44648cfbd37940cfbd6a30784c1fb3dfed06b5f5bc902104d
spent
true